Class GiteaChecksPublisher

java.lang.Object
io.jenkins.plugins.checks.api.ChecksPublisher
io.jenkins.plugins.checks.gitea.GiteaChecksPublisher

public class GiteaChecksPublisher extends io.jenkins.plugins.checks.api.ChecksPublisher
A publisher which publishes Gitea check runs.
  • Nested Class Summary

    Nested classes/interfaces inherited from class io.jenkins.plugins.checks.api.ChecksPublisher

    io.jenkins.plugins.checks.api.ChecksPublisher.NullChecksPublisher
  • Constructor Summary

    Constructors
    Constructor
    Description
    GiteaChecksPublisher(GiteaChecksContext context, io.jenkins.plugins.util.PluginLogger buildLogger)
    .
  • Method Summary

    Modifier and Type
    Method
    Description
    void
    publish(io.jenkins.plugins.checks.api.ChecksDetails details)
    Publishes a Gitea check run.

    Methods inherited from class java.lang.Object

    cl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
  • Constructor Details

    • GiteaChecksPublisher

      public GiteaChecksPublisher(GiteaChecksContext context, io.jenkins.plugins.util.PluginLogger buildLogger)
      .
      Parameters:
      context - a context which contains SCM properties
  • Method Details

    • publish

      public void publish(io.jenkins.plugins.checks.api.ChecksDetails details)
      Publishes a Gitea check run.
      Specified by:
      publish in class io.jenkins.plugins.checks.api.ChecksPublisher
      Parameters:
      details - the details of a check run